Among the most frequent errors made by customers is relying solely on minimum payments. In 2026, charge card interest rates have actually reached levels where a minimum payment barely covers the regular monthly interest accrual, leaving the principal balance practically untouched. This creates a cycle where the financial obligation persists for decades. Shifting the focus towards reducing the yearly portion rate (APR) is the most effective method to reduce the payment duration. As financial obligation levels increase, 2026 has seen a surge in predatory loaning masquerading as relief. High-interest debt consolidation loans are a common pitfall. These items promise a single monthly payment, but the hidden rates of interest may be greater than the typical rate of the original debts. If a customer utilizes a loan to pay off credit cards however does not attend to the hidden spending practices, they typically end up with a big loan balance plus new credit card debt within a year.

Another risk to avoid this year is the temptation to stop interacting with financial institutions. When payments are missed out on, rate of interest often increase to charge levels, which can go beyond 30 percent in 2026. This makes a currently tight spot nearly difficult. Expert credit therapy acts as an intermediary, opening lines of communication that an individual may discover intimidating. This process helps protect credit rating from the extreme damage caused by total default or late payments.
